(Symbolic links are just about the single coolest feature of
Unix-style file systems, and are just about everywhere in /etc,
/usr, /var, ...)

The name just about says it all: a *symbolic* link from one file to
another. For example:
$ df /mnt/windows
Filesystem 1K-blocks Used Available Use% Mounted on
/dev/sda2 36138212 19393344 16744868 54% /mnt/windows
$ ls -1 /mnt/windows/"Documents and Settings"
All Users
anabelle
Compaq_Owner
Default User
Heather
ian
LocalService
NetworkService
Ron
Ron Sr
$ ln -sf /mnt/windows/"Documents and Settings"/Ron/"My Documents" \
Windows_Docs
$ ls -aFl Windows_Docs
lrwxrwxrwx 1 ron ron 52 Jun 16 22:47 Windows_Docs -> \
/mnt/windows/Documents and Settings/Ron/My Documents/
$ ls -aFl Windows_Docs/
total 13
drwxrwxrwx 1 root root 4096 Nov 29 2007 ./
drwxrwxrwx 1 root root 4096 May 17 2006 ../
-rwxrwxrwx 1 root root 74 Nov 29 2007 desktop.ini*
drwxrwxrwx 1 root root 0 Nov 29 2007 My Music/
drwxrwxrwx 1 root root 4096 Nov 29 2007 My Pictures/
drwxrwxrwx 1 root root 0 Dec 13 2005 My Videos/
